WebHence, to find the x-intercept of a rational function, we substitute y = 0 in the function and find the corresponding value of x, and to find the y-intercept of a rational function, we … WebFind the domain and range of the function f (x)= \frac {1} {x-10} f (x) = x−101. Solution: In this case we do not have a graph, so we have to solve the problem algebraically. Again, we know that the expression \frac {1} {0} 01 is undefined, so we form an equation with the denominator to find the undefined point: x-10=0 x− 10 = 0. x = 10 x = 10.
